Museum Secrets is a TV series on History Television in Canada and a website with videos and games,exploring the world’s renowned museums and their most enigmatic objects. Narrated by Canadian actor Colm Feore, the TV series ran for three seasons. Museum Secrets is produced by Kensington Communications Inc.

Contents

The show won two awards at the Canadian Screen Awards in 2014 for Best Factual Series and Best Picture Editing in an Information Program or Series

The Royal Ontario Museum held a special exhibit during winter 2011, featuring objects from the Museum Secrets series. Several Canadian newspapers previewed the exhibit: National Post, Toronto Sun, Torontoist and Toronto Star.

Seasons

Each season, the series travels to the world’s greatest museums in search of the mysteries behind their objects.

Season 1 episodes

  • "Inside the Vatican Museums" (Rome, Italy)
  • "Inside the Louvre" (Paris, France)
  • "Inside the Royal Ontario Museum" (Toronto, Canada)
  • "Inside the Egyptian Museum" (Cairo, Egypt)
  • "Inside the Natural History Museum" (London, United Kingdom)
  • "Inside the Metropolitan Museum of Art" (New York City, United States)
  • Season 2 episodes

  • "Inside the Hermitage Museum (St. Petersburg, Russia)
  • "Inside the American Museum of Natural History" (New York City, United States)
  • "Inside the National Archaeological Museum of Athens" (Athens, Greece)
  • "Inside the Imperial War Museum" (London, Duxford and Manchester; United Kingdom)
  • "Inside the National Museum of Anthropology" (Mexico City, Mexico)
  • "Inside the Pergamon and Neues Museums" (Berlin, Germany)
  • "Inside the Kunsthistorisches Museum" (Vienna, Austria)
  • "Inside the Topkapi Palace Museum" (Istanbul, Turkey)
  • Season 3 episodes

  • "Inside the Palacio Real de Madrid (Madrid, Spain)
  • "Inside the Israel Museum" (Jerusalem, Israel)
  • "Inside the Uffizi Gallery" (Florence, Italy)
  • "Inside the State Historical Museum" (Moscow, Russia)
  • "Inside the Smithsonian Institute" [sic] (Washington D.C., United States)
  • "Inside the Château de Versailles" (Versailles, France)
  • "Inside the Royal Museums Greenwich" (London, United Kingdom)
  • "Inside the Bardo National Museum" (Tunis, Tunisia)
